Grant by William de Moreby, rector of a moiety of the church of Ketelwelle, to Sir John de Gray and Margaret his wife, of Scoulecotes manor with the bondmen and their issue belonging thereto, etc., and the advowson of the church there, and of land and rent, etc. in Sutton, Dripol and Suthburton. Witnesses:- Sirs John de Sutton, Simon de Gousel, knights, Sir William, rector of the chapel of Sutton, Sir Thomas, rector of Scoulecotes church, and others (named). Tuesday before the Translation of St Thomas the Martyr, 29 Edw I. Injured Seal
